NASA POWER provides solar and meteorological data from satellite observations and models to help worldwide users respond to challenges and societal needs.

Cyprus will begin implementing renewable energy storage systems in 2026 at the earliest, Energy Minister George Papanastasiou announced during parliamentary discussions on Tuesday, addressing the country's growing need to manage excess green energy production.
